Android.bp uses glob patterns instead of recursive search as Android.mk. So go to top level Android.bp and start digging into subdirs - you will find where the inclusion chain breaks.

I am working on converting an Android.mk into an Android.bp for a vendor module that we are porting to 8.1 We had this working on 7.0 and 8.0 but ran into problems when trying to update to 8.1 The only reason I am doing this conversion is because some other system module switched from Android.mk to Android.bp and now it cannot find my vendor module when I build. >From what I can tell it appears my vendor module needs to now use Android.bp >in order for the other system module to correctly resolve the dependency for >my module. Someone please correct me if that is not true. When I build it appears that for some reason my Android.bp file is not being processed at all. If I put garbage in my Android.bp file no errors are generated when I try "make modules". If I look in out/soong/.bootstrap/build.ninja.d I don't see my Android.bp being processed but I see other vendor/qcom/ modules being processed. If I try to build from my vendor module directory I get the error "ninja: error: unknown target 'MODULES-IN-vendor-.....
